Nature of the Download: It is usually found on community modding sites or video-sharing platforms as a large ZIP or RAR file that replaces your existing game files. Important Safety & Technical Notes
If you are looking to download and install this mod today, keep these factors in mind:
Version Compatibility: Most older mods like this require a downgraded version of GTA San Andreas (v1.0). The version currently sold on Steam or the Rockstar Launcher may not work without a downgrader.
Installation Pre-requisites: You will likely need Silent's ASI Loader to allow the mod's custom scripts to run. This involves placing .dll files like vorbisFile.dll and vorbisHook.dll into your main game directory.
Security Risks: Be extremely cautious with files labeled "upd free" or "download free" from unverified sources. Older mod packs are frequent targets for malware. It is highly recommended to use a modern antivirus and only download from reputable community hubs like GTAInside or ModDB.
Stability: Mods from 2012/2013 may crash on modern operating systems like Windows 10 or 11. You might need to apply a SilentPatch to fix compatibility issues and resolution bugs. How to Proceed If you already have the files and want to install them: Backup your original game folder entirely.
Install a Downgrader if you are using a modern digital version of the game.
Copy the mod files into your main directory, overwriting existing files when prompted.
Run the game as an Administrator to ensure the older ENB settings can initialize properly.
